Role Overview:
We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Sales Support Specialist to support the Power Systems sales organization at Integrated Power Services. This role plays a critical part in enabling our sales representatives to focus on revenue generation and customer relationships by managing transactional and administrative components of the sales cycle.
The Sales Support Specialist will assist with quote preparation, bid documentation, order processing, CRM management, and coordination with internal operational teams. This position serves as a key operational partner to the sales team, ensuring opportunities progress efficiently from initial inquiry through final order execution.
This role is designed as an entry-level commercial position within the sales organization, offering exposure to the full sales lifecycle and providing a development pathway for future growth into Inside Sales or Outside Sales roles.
Responsibilities & Expectations:
  • Assist sales representatives with quote preparation, bid packages, and proposal documentation.
  • Support RFQ/RFP responses and bid coordination for Power Systems opportunities.
  • Prepare and organize commercial and technical documentation required for customer submissions.
  • Process orders and coordinate internal handoffs once sales are finalized.
  • Maintain accurate CRM records including opportunities, customer interactions, and sales activity tracking.
  • Assist sellers with pipeline updates, opportunity tracking, and sales reporting.
  • Ensure customer data and opportunity information are consistently updated to maintain pipeline visibility.
  • Coordinate with operations, engineering, finance, and service teams to ensure proposals and orders move efficiently through the organization.
  • Facilitate internal communication between sales and operational teams to support timely project execution.
  • Respond to customer inquiries, documentation requests, and order status updates.
  • Serve as a point of contact for customer follow-up and issue resolution, escalating when necessary.
  • Assist sellers with preparing materials for customer meetings, proposals, and presentations.
  • Support preparation of sales analytics and performance reporting.
  • Help streamline administrative processes that allow sellers to focus on revenue-generating activities.
